Output 0505bddef6badd5327cf81fdb931e38040d1614b1f542a86fecaa9db72b27be7:0

value
500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 772695811b8eb051725385b5230e51214085af4d OP_EQUAL
address
3CZ2ZEajHyuDsuhexq6bbAGqZ8WVpaeS57
transaction
0505bddef6badd5327cf81fdb931e38040d1614b1f542a86fecaa9db72b27be7